24 srvderive - Derive a new service ID from sum or maximum of other service values
28 B<torrus srvderive> I<TIMESPAN> I<OUTPUT> I<FUNCTION> I<SOURCES>...
32 When the Torrus Reporting engine is set up, this command is used
33 to combine several services data into a new service ID. The output data
34 is either the maximum or the sum of input services.

40 Either --month or --end option must be defined
44 =item B<--start>=I<YYYY-MM-DD>
46 Sets the start date of the calculation.
48 =item B<--end>=I<YYYY-MM-DD>
50 Sets the next day after the eond of the period.
54 Instead of setting the end data, it is convenient to use this option. It sets
55 the end data in one calendar month after the start date.
64 =item B<--out>=I<SERVICEID>
66 Sets the output service ID. This should not be a service ID used in the
67 Torrus datasource trees. B<Note:> if I<srvderive> command is run twice
68 with the same arguments, the produced data is doubled for the output
79 =item B<--func>=C<MAX>|C<SUM>
81 Sets the function to be used when combining the input service data.
82 Currently only C<MAX> and C<SUM> are supportted.
91 =item B<--in>=I<SERVICEID> ...
93 Input service IDs are specified either by B<--in> option, or as command line
94 arguments. At least 2 input service IDs should be specified.
106 Default: 300. Sets the data interval for derived service ID. It is recommended
107 to leave this option at default value.
